Totopia is an island that lies southwest of Tortoyk and northeast of East Luterra in the Gienah Sea. It is obtained by completing a long quest chain that begins with A Great Discovery. After that, players will be required to complete Totopia Tutor For A Day (Do this five times, twice a daily), Her Name and The Case of the Missing Totopian.

A paradise

In all of history, the notion of paradise was a significant concept. Its significance lies in its ability to make human existence meaningful and livable, despite the fact it is inevitably fleeting. Paradise is a place of perfect peace and abundance. It is a location that is outside of the normal era and is therefore immune to crime, sickness or death. It is also populated by beings who are always young and healthy.

Paradise has been described in a variety of ways, from the biblical Garden of Eden to the lush Pacific Ocean island paradises of novels and Gauguin paintings. It can even be seen in the modern world thanks to the popularity of communes and the renewed interest in outdoor living and gardening. The word utopia, in reality, conjures images of a paradise. While not all utopias have religious connotations, they typically include paradisial motifs. They are also designed to attain certain characteristics and attributes of paradise in real life.

The word"paradise" can have many different meanings however, they all refer to the state or condition that is awe-inspiring and enthralling. It can also mean the perfect location for an activity or a hobby, such as a golfer's paradise or a bird's paradise. In the context of religion, it may refer to heaven, which is the home of the righteous after death.

The word"paradise" is used in a variety languages, but its origins are in Avestan which is an ancient Iranian language. The word is pairidaeza or "walled enclosure," from the roots pairi, "around," and daeza, "wall." It was later included in the Hebrew and other Aramaic scriptures, such as paradeisos. It was later adapted into Greek which later became paradise.

In the Bible it is said that paradise is the Garden of Eden, where the first couple lived in a gorgeous environment that was free from disease and death. After they disobeyed God, however, they lost their paradise. In later Bible prophecies, heaven is portrayed as a place in the future of the eschatological, where a happy humanity can live forever. The term "paradise" can also be used to describe an emotional or spiritual state that is full of joy and happiness.

A place to play

Totopia is a brand new addition to the Children's Museum of Sonoma County which opened this week at their west Santa Rosa campus. It is a side room of their popular Science and Imagination gallery, designed for infants and toddlers up to 35". The exhibit space features an enchanting storybook cottage, where you can sip bear tea as well as a lilly pad play area with a flower pit, a ball wall, a grotto and tide pool water play area along with other amenities that will keep toddlers entertained while their older siblings take advantage of the indoor gallery.
